Don't even bother...

From: runawaybayunhappyrenter
Date posted: 5/26/2009
Years at this apartment: 2008 - 2009
User Response is available. 1 response
 
OK so I moved in here on May 2008 and finally got out of that place a year later.
Parking - Not bad but it can get annoying after 10pm.
Maintenance - Horrible. They take forever to come over and when they do, they do a poor job. We had a drawer in the kitchen that needed to be replaced so we called it in. When the maintenance guy arrived, he simply swaped the drawer with another one in the same kitchen! I guess he thought we wouldn't notice.
Plumbing - sinks and toilets get clogged easily and when you call maintenance, they start accusing you of breaking it instead of doing the repair.
Security - Does not exist. There's a guy that makes his rounds whenever he feels like. Security is supposed to be 24/7 but it is a private company monitoring different properties at the same time so they only make rounds every so often if any. Cars get broken into and motorcycles get stolen. This is not occasional either. There's at least one incident every week. You better ride a bicycle and keep it inside you apartment because whatever you own will get stolen if left outside.
I've lived in other rental properties and they usually let you know ahead of time if maintenance needs to go inside your appartment. They leave flyers or notes on your door with the dates. Well these guys just show up whenever they please. One of the guys just opened the door while my wife and I were watching TV.
The outside appearance is not well kept. We only saw our stairs get pressure washed once. You can usually find spider webs and trash all over the place. They replaced the shingles and didn't even bothered to clean up after and that caused two flat tires on one of our cars due to nails left all over the parking lot.
The office - They lie. Period. They overcharged us for over 6 months and when we finally noticed, they tried to make it seem like we owed them money for a car port that we never had. Later they tried to charge us for having pets in our appartment when we didn't even have an ant farm. Not to mention that when we went to the office to argue this, we told them that we had talked to one of the employees (we mentioned his name) and we were told that he no longer worked there. Two weeks later, we went to the office to pay the rent and the guy that supposedly didn't work there anymore, was sitting behind a desk.
Finally, make sure you take photos of EVERYTHING the day of your walkaround before you turn in the keys. You won't get a signed copy of whatever is wrong with the appartment until a month after so they can say everything is fine and then not see a penny from your deposit. Yes, they're shady like that.
After all this, I'm pretty sure I don't need to tell you if I would recommend this place. It's a total joke.
